Teaching Evaluation. 21.6.1. The University will maintain an individualised teaching and learning survey system which provides diagnostic feedback for academic staff. 21.6.2. As part of professional development academic staff and academic casuals who teach will regularly, including annually if required survey student opinion of their teaching and will engage in other efforts to monitor and improve their performance. The University will assist in the provision of support for those efforts and for this purpose only a staff member’s immediate supervisor may have access to survey feedback. As a formative tool the survey must not be used for performance management. 21.6.3. The material produced by the system can be used by staff members e.g. as evidence of teaching performance for presentation to promotions and continuing appointments committees. 21.6.4. The survey must be a statistically valid instrument. 21.6.5. The Executive ▇▇▇▇ may access aggregated teaching evaluation survey data for the purpose of considering developmental activities to improve teaching results. The Executive ▇▇▇▇ may produce a report on the outcomes of that aggregated data. For purposes outside the faculty data will be aggregated across the University.
